What Are the Challenges in Integrating Nanotechnology with Electrical Engineering?
While nanotechnology offers tremendous potential, integrating it with electrical engineering poses several challenges, including:
Scalability: Producing nanomaterials and devices on a large scale is often difficult and expensive. Reliability: Ensuring the consistent performance and reliability of nanoscale devices is challenging. Interdisciplinary Collaboration: Effective integration requires collaboration between multiple disciplines, including physics, chemistry, and materials science.
